OpenAI Launches GPT-5-Codex-Mini, Boosts Developer Efficiency

BREAKING: OpenAI has just announced the launch of the GPT-5-Codex-Mini, a revolutionary coding model designed to enhance developer productivity at a fraction of the cost. This new tool offers an impressive 4x increase in usage compared to its predecessor, with only a minor drop in performance, making it a game-changer for the tech community.
